Join us in the Frostbite Character Physics & AI domain, reporting to the Manager of Engine Development. You will work with us to deliver Character Physics systems, including Ragdoll Physics and Character Simulation, directly influencing games enjoyed by millions of players.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and debug understandable, sustainable, and performant systems, covering execution end-to-end through validation and partner adoption;
  • Contribute to successful planning and execution of our release cycle, through clear scoping, accurate estimation, prioritization, and the early surfacing of risks. Lead by example;
  • Produce clear technical briefs and documentation to improve visibility and shared understanding of changes;
  • Help with the support we provide to our game team partners' Content Creators and Software Engineers, ensuring a smooth integration and adoption of our technology, and a productive ongoing collaboration.

Qualifications:

  • High proficiency in C++ with expertise in writing performant, memory-efficient, and multithreaded code for real-time systems;
  • Experience applying industry-recognized engineering practices, including unit testing, continuous integration, and continuous delivery;
  • Experience working in a collaborative team environment.

Desirable Skills:

  • Deg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Physics, or a related technical field;
  • 7+ years of professional software engineering experience on large-scale C++ or engine-level systems;
  • Familiarity with character animation systems, physics-based gameplay, and associated authoring workflows;
  • Experience in version control tools (Perforce, Git, Bitbucket).

This is a hybrid role with three days per week expected in the office.
